We were invited at the C2-MTL event on Friday May 25th. We were lucky because the ticket price for this 3 day event was 3200$. It was an event centered around start-ups, commerce and creativity and how those ingredients work together to achieve success. Some major Canadian stars were present like Julie Payette (the astronaut) and Guy Laliberté (Cirque du Soleil).


My honest opinion was that it was all about the glitters, the stars, the marketing, the shows and the place more than about the content. I went to a conference called the Start Up Mindset and then to a Question Period with some panelists. Well Julie Payette didn't seem very comfortable especially about the internet or start-up themes and was referring to her experience in space with no apparent link to the context of the conference... In space it is difficult to be creative especially when the spaceship has a technical problem and a detailed list is telling you what to do!


The Start Up team with Tara Hunt, Marc Gingras and Sylvain Carle was interesting. 

You could see that these people had a hands-on experience about this kind of business and the very real risk of failure. Still this part of the conference ended too soon (20-25 min) leaving the audience asking for more!

In perspective we had a very nice day at the C2-MTL event but would like to have more people who deal with the harsh reality of an eBusiness, a start-up or a social media website.
